site stats

Flyway schema history table type delete

WebDelete the schema_version table. Delete your migration scripts. Run flyway baseline (this recreates the schema_version table and adds a baseline record as version 1) Now you're good to go. Bear in mind that you will not be able to 'migrate' to any prior version as you've removed all of your migration scripts, but this might not be a problem for ... WebApr 13, 2024 · Flyway history table. testbg2024 Posts: 1 New member. April 13, 2024 9:03PM. Hi, I accidentally created many .sql files and ran them. I don't want to rollback. …

Springboot-flyway 数据库脚本框架 - 知乎 - 知乎专栏

Flyway tracks the version of each database since it knows exactly which versioned migration files were applied to build each version. Once applied, it won’t let you alter them subsequently. To do this, it needs to keep all the information required within the database, in a bookkeeping table called the … See more Although the default schema is by far the simplest place to store Flyway’s metadata table, you have the complication that if you need to generate a script of the contents of the database, … See more It isn’t inevitable that it all ends in tears if you move the schema of the flyway_schema_history or change its name. The problem … See more WebApr 14, 2024 · flywayキャッチアップメモ. 複数人で同じプロジェクトを開発するときに、DB上のテーブル構造が変わった場合に、. それぞれの開発者が自分のローカルのDBを持っている場合に、. 各開発者はご自身で何かしらのSQLを流して適用しないといけないです … darwin wallace london https://groupe-visite.com

「Flywayって何?」な状態から「あーね。Flywayね。」ぐらい …

WebMay 13, 2024 · Flywayの概要をなるべく簡単に掴む。. Flywayは、「データベースのバージョン管理ツール」の1つです。. Flywayを通して、DDLやDMLを適用していくことでバージョン管理していくことができます。. 特徴としては、以下の2つ。. 多種多様なDBに対応. CLIやJava API、Maven ... WebMay 6, 2024 · 在Flyway中,任何對資料庫進行的異動都稱為Migration (遷移) 在開發新專案、維護既有系統、處理各式CR的開發週期中,面對各種不同狀況,勢必會變更到資料庫的設計,例如: 異動欄位、索引變更等等... 而上述這些異動也都將由不同的開發人員進行,通常會 … WebMay 3, 2024 · The basic answer is: don't delete once it's been applied. It doesn't matter if during the migration process some intermediary state isn't exactly what you want, as long … bitcoin august 2015

Any way to "compress" Flyway migrations?

Category:Flyway unable to drop schema during cleanup when a user defined type …

Tags:Flyway schema history table type delete

Flyway schema history table type delete

Flyway by Redgate • Database Migrations Made Easy.

WebSample output > flyway baseline Flyway 9.8.1 by Redgate Creating schema history table: "PUBLIC"."flyway_schema_history" Schema baselined with version: 1 WebNov 28, 2024 · As we would like to create a new history of Flyway and a new versions order, ‘flyway_schema_history’ must also be updated. To solve this, we can use the two next steps. R ename - flyway_scheme ...

Flyway schema history table type delete

Did you know?

WebJun 30, 2024 · We can identify the post, tag, post_tag, post_details, and post_comment tables that were created by running the three migration scripts.. The only table that was not included in the migration scripts is the flyway_schema_history, which is created by Flyway upon running for the very first time.The goal of the flyway_schema_history table is to … WebNov 12, 2024 · The first approach to repair the database state is to manually remove the Flyway entry from flyway_schema_history table. Let's simply run this SQL statement …

WebApr 13, 2024 · 那么这个配置的含义就是,用前面四个配置连上数据库,然后执行sql脚本,就能操作数据库写入数据库~. Flyway的执行原理,我用大白话来说明一下,有如下几步: … WebOct 16, 2024 · I would expect to be able to delete repeatable migration scripts completely from my Flyway project. The flyway_schema_history table could either have all entries for that repeatable migration removed, or a new entry could be created marked as something other than Missing (e.g. Deleted) so that history is maintained.

WebSep 24, 2024 · Flyway has different types of migrations, and this just tells Flyway to run it in a certain way. Then a “1”, which is the version number. This is the first script we’re running, so we start with a version of 1. ... This will delete the flyway_schema_history table and all tables that were created from your scripts. Conclusion.

WebJan 4, 2024 · This method is also failure-resistant – if Flyway fails on one schema, the history tables contain enough information that once the failure is cleared, Flyway will do the right thing on future runs. It is possible to do similar iterations with Maven and Gradle; in addition in Maven there is the iterator-maven-plugin which makes iterating over ...

WebNov 30, 2024 · Hi, is there a reason for the schema table rename? The reason is not mentioned anywhere in documentation, also I could not find it on this Github project. Can … bitcoin ausblickWebNov 16, 2024 · By default both versioned and repeatable migrations can be written either in SQL or in Java and can consist of multiple statements. Flyway automatically discovers … darwin walking tracksWebClean. Drops all objects (tables, views, procedures, triggers, …) in the configured schemas. The schemas are cleaned in the order specified by the schemas and defaultSchema … bitcoin automaten hannoverWebApr 10, 2024 · Flyway. Flyway 是一款开源的数据库版本管理工具。. 它可以很方便的在命令行中使用,或者在Java应用程序中引入,用于管理我们的数据库版本. 1.项目启动,应用 … bitcoin a usdWebDescription. The name of Flyway’s schema history table. By default (single-schema mode) the schema history table is placed in the default schema for the connection provided by the datasource. When the defaultSchema or schemas property is set (multi-schema mode), the schema history table is placed in the specified default schema. bitcoinautomat hollandWebFeb 22, 2024 · Sure enough, apart from the Flyway schema history table, and some tables with reference data in them, the rest of the tables are empty: …whereas our develop branch database definitely has data:. The final step is simply to prove that the databases are identical, which is easy since I have a copy of SQL Compare, courtesy of the ‘Friends of … bitcoin a vendreWebSep 11, 2024 · In this tutorial, we'll explore key concepts of Flyway and how we can use this framework to continuously remodel our application's database schema reliably and … bitcoin australia system